Travelling to Pamplona:
By car
Connection with Basque Country through AP-15 (north). 1h to Vitoria-Gasteiz, 1h to Donostia-San Sebastián, 1h30 to Bilbao.
Connection with Logroño (1h) through A-12.
Connection with Zaragoza (2h), Madrid (3h30) and Barcelona (4h) through AP-15 (south).
Connection with Huesca (2h) through A-21.
By train
Several connections per day with Zaragoza, Barcelona and Madrid and regional trains connecting other cities (Vitoria, San Sebastian…), all operated by Renfe.
By plane
Direct flights from/to Madrid, operated by Iberia.
